TOKYO –
The chapter of cost processing firm Zento Shin has raised considerations over the impression on eating places and different small and midsize companies, whereas highlighting regulatory gaps in Japan’s quickly increasing cashless cost business.
Zento Shin filed for chapter in July. According to Tokyo Shoko Research, whole liabilities from company bankruptcies in the course of the month reached 236.3 billion yen, with Zento Shin accounting for roughly half of the entire.
The failure has drawn explicit consideration as a result of cost processors play an more and more necessary position as Japan strikes towards a cashless financial system.
The authorities has set a long-term aim of elevating the nation’s cashless cost ratio to 80%, with the determine reaching 58% final yr. Credit playing cards account for greater than 80% of cashless funds, with transactions totaling 134 trillion yen.
Payment processors corresponding to Zento Shin have helped help that progress by appearing as intermediaries between bank card firms and retailers.
When a buyer makes use of a bank card at a restaurant, grocery store or different enterprise, it may take almost a month for the cardboard firm to switch the proceeds to the service provider. Payment processors consolidate transactions involving a number of card issuers and deal with funds to collaborating companies.
Zento Shin distinguished itself by providing retailers settlement in as little as 5 days.
The firm’s collapse has due to this fact created a threat that eating places and different retailers could also be unable to recuperate gross sales proceeds that had already been processed.
The case has additionally highlighted variations in regulatory oversight throughout the cost business. Credit card-related companies operated by banks and belief banks are topic to supervision by monetary regulators, whereas cost processing firms haven’t been positioned beneath the identical stage of oversight.
As a consequence, cost processors have successfully occupied a regulatory hole, leaving retailers uncovered to the chance of being unable to recuperate gross sales proceeds if an middleman fails.
The Zento Shin chapter has additionally dropped at gentle allegations that improper accounting practices had continued for a few years, additional elevating questions on whether or not present supervision of the business has been enough.
The case is predicted to immediate consideration by monetary authorities of how cost processors needs to be supervised sooner or later.
The authorities’s push towards cashless funds is pushed by a number of components.
One is the potential to scale back prices throughout society. Restaurants dealing with labor shortages can simplify checkout operations, whereas banks can scale back bills related to dealing with money and sustaining ATM networks.
Cashless transactions additionally generate buying information that can be utilized to research client habits and broader spending traits.
Another goal is to extend the transparency of transactions. Cash transactions can go away much less of a file, probably facilitating improper transactions or tax evasion, giving the federal government another excuse to encourage digital funds.
Cashless funds may make spending extra handy for overseas guests, who could discover bank cards simpler to make use of than money.
For retailers, significantly eating places, cashless funds can scale back the burden of administrative work. Small restaurant operators usually have to organize meals whereas concurrently managing accounting and different back-office duties, creating sturdy demand for techniques that simplify these duties.
Signing separate agreements with particular person bank card issuers may also be cumbersome, making using cost processors a standard choice for eating places and different retailers.
Handling money itself carries prices. During enterprise hours, money transactions can complicate register operations, whereas outdoors enterprise hours retailers should deposit gross sales proceeds into financial institution accounts and put together change for the next day’s enterprise.
Reducing these administrative burdens has grow to be one of many major sights of cashless funds for companies, even because the Zento Shin chapter underscores the monetary dangers that may come up when retailers rely on intermediaries to obtain their gross sales proceeds.
